What is Pot Roast?

Pot roast is a slow-cooked dish typically made with tough cuts of meat such as chuck roast or brisket. The meat is seasoned, seared, and then braised in liquid until it becomes tender and succulent. Pot roast is often cooked with vegetables and aromatic herbs to enhance its flavor.

Role of Celery in Cooking

Celery is a versatile vegetable known for its crisp texture and mild, slightly bitter flavor. In cooking, celery is commonly used as a base ingredient in stocks, soups, and stews, where it adds depth of flavor and aroma to the dish. It is also a popular choice for mirepoix, a combination of onions, carrots, and celery used as a flavor base in many recipes.

Benefits of Adding Celery to Pot Roast

Adding celery to pot roast can enhance the overall flavor profile of the dish. Celery contributes a subtle, earthy sweetness to the gravy while imparting a pleasant aroma. Additionally, celery adds texture to the pot roast, complementing the tenderness of the meat and other vegetables.

Tips for Using Celery in Pot Roast

When using celery in pot roast, it’s essential to properly prepare and cook the vegetable to maximize its flavor. Wash the celery thoroughly and trim off any tough or fibrous parts before slicing it into bite-sized pieces. Add the celery to the pot roast during the cooking process, allowing it to simmer in the flavorful liquid until tender.
